scenario_simulator_v2 C++ API
Public Member Functions | List of all members
traffic_simulator::traffic::TrafficModuleBase Class Referenceabstract

#include <traffic_module_base.hpp>

Inheritance diagram for traffic_simulator::traffic::TrafficModuleBase:
Inheritance graph
[legend]

Public Member Functions

 TrafficModuleBase ()
 
virtual auto execute (const double current_time, const double step_time) -> void=0
 
virtual auto appendDebugMarker (visualization_msgs::msg::MarkerArray &) const -> void
 

Constructor & Destructor Documentation

◆ TrafficModuleBase()

traffic_simulator::traffic::TrafficModuleBase::TrafficModuleBase ( )
inline

Member Function Documentation

◆ appendDebugMarker()

virtual auto traffic_simulator::traffic::TrafficModuleBase::appendDebugMarker ( visualization_msgs::msg::MarkerArray &  ) const -> void
inlinevirtual

◆ execute()

virtual auto traffic_simulator::traffic::TrafficModuleBase::execute ( const double  current_time,
const double  step_time 
) -> void
pure virtual

The documentation for this class was generated from the following file: